A significant advantage of the hub-type dynamometer is its flexibility and scalability. Rototest's dynamometer allows users to test complete vehicles, vehicle powertrain, or powertrain components on the same system, which otherwise would require a roller-type dynamometer, a drivetrain test rig, and a component test bed.
"The innovative hub-type dynamometer design offers many advantages over conventional dynamometers, as it is directly connected to the hub of the vehicle or the object being tested, instead of the tires," said Frost & Sullivan Research Analyst Apoorva Ravikrishnan. "It is sleek and weighs less than roller-type dynamometers, thus providing superior ease of use."
Furthermore, the infrastructure changes required for the hub-coupled dynamometer's setup are minimal. Unlike the conventional dynamometer that requires a moving floor setup, the hub type uses a flat floor setup. Besides, a conventional roller-type dynamometer's surface has to be refurbished as part of a continuous maintenance program and the in-ground installation makes this refurbishment complex, time-consuming, and expensive. Rototest's hub-type dynamometer's innovative design, on the other hand, eliminates continuous wear and tear. It also supports the efficient and safe change of steering angles under load, thus improving safety.
"Rototest's product helps achieve a stable test environment because of the coil-over shock absorbers. Run-out can be kept at absolute minimum with its high precision wheel adapters and adapter hubs," observed Ravikrishnan. "Owing to the system's high sensitivity, individual engineering changes can be precisely quantified and their contribution to the greater efficiency of the powertrain determined quickly and effortlessly."
